I am old school with all that. Not quite Ronny Moran, “There’s a box full of medals for winning the league. Take one if you think you deserve it,” but closer to his style than all the emphasis I see on individual awards in the modern game.

I get it, the celebrity, the money, the need to have superstars and so on. I know I am swimming against the stream, but I do long for something different.

Essentially my position is that individual awards in a team game are largely meaningless. And ideally, anyone who wins an individual award will downplay their own contribution and stress how the team he played for was good.
